35、 30 31 32 33 34 35 36 37 38 This document defines requirements for support of wireless packet data networking capability on a third generation wireless system based on cdma20001. This document supports the services and architecture in 1. This document defines the two methods for accessing public net

36、works (Internet) and private networks (intranets): Simple IP and Mobile IP. It describes the required Quality of Service, Security, Mobility Management, and Accounting capabilities needed to support both methods. IETF protocols are widely employed whenever possible to minimize the number of new prot

37、ocols required and to maximize the utilization of well accepted standards. This document is organized into a series of related chapters, some of which address capabilities common to both IP access service types: Mobile IP and Simple IP, and others may describe capabilities applicable to a specific I

38、P access service. The chapters included in this series are: TIA-835.1-C cdma2000Wireless IP Network Standard: Introduction. TIA-835.2-C cdma2000Wireless IP Network Standard: Simple IP and Mobile IP Access Services. TIA-835.3-C cdma2000Wireless IP Network Standard: Packet Data Mobility and Resource M

39、anagement. TIA-835.4-C cdma2000Wireless IP Network Standard: Quality of Service and Header Reduction. TIA-835.5-C cdma2000Wireless IP Network Standard: Accounting Services and 3GPP2 RADIUS VSAs. TIA-835.6-C cdma2000Wireless IP Network Standard: PrePaid Packet Data Service. A chapter may be referred

40、to by its full designation (e.g., TIA-835.1-C), or by its relative chapter number (e.g., Chapter 1 means TIA-835.1-C, Chapter 2 means TIA-835.2-C, etc.) Chapter 1 This chapter presents an overview of the document content, and contains the complete glossary and definitions applicable to all the chapt

41、ers. It describes the network and protocol reference models for the wireless IP Network entities: PDSN, HA and RADIUS server. Chapter 2 This chapter describes the basic IP access services: Simple IPv4/IPv6 and Mobile IPv4 with Dynamic Home Agent, and Home IP address Assignment. It also addresses the

42、 security requirements between the Wireless IP Network nodes: PDSN, HA and RADIUS servers. The chapter includes other capabilities such as Always On, multiple simultaneous Mobile IPv4 and Simple IPv4/IPv6 packet data session and IP Reachability Service.
